Why Customs Predictability Matters
Customs delays are one of the biggest bottlenecks in global shipping.
Common Causes of Delays:
- Incorrect or incomplete documentation
- Misclassification of goods (HS codes)
- Changing regulations
- Lack of compliance visibility
- Inconsistent processes
Business Impact:
- Shipment delays
- Storage and demurrage costs
- Fines and penalties
- Disrupted customer commitments
Predictability in customs means:
- Faster clearance
- Lower costs
- Reliable delivery timelines

2. Documentation Accuracy & Automation
Documentation is the foundation of customs clearance.
Key Documents:
- Commercial invoices
- Packing lists
- Certificates of origin
- Bills of lading
Best Practices:
- Standardized templates
- Automated validation checks
- Pre-shipment verification
This minimizes errors and speeds up clearance.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is customs compliance?
It’s the process of ensuring shipments meet all legal and regulatory requirements for international trade.
Why do shipments get delayed at customs?
Due to incorrect documentation, misclassification, or regulatory issues.
How can I speed up customs clearance?
By ensuring accurate documentation, proper classification, and working with experienced logistics partners.
What is HS code classification?
It’s a system used to categorize goods for customs and duty calculation.
